<strong>Dorel profits <a href="http://www.sportsonesource.com/news/spec/spec_article.asp?section=4&Prod=2&id=25384">rise</a> 142% year over year!</strong> For those who aren't familiar, Dorel is the parent company of Cannondale, Mongoose, Schwinn, and GT. From the article I read it sounded like much of the sales gains at the company came from Pacific Cycles which distributes Schwinn and Mongoose bikes to mass retailers like Wal-Mart and Target. Cannondale sales rose as well but were hampered by supply issues with carbon fiber models. Sounds like LeBron did pretty well on his investment in Cannondale ;)

<strong>New interstate bike routes approved for US:</strong> An ambitious <a href="http://www.sportsonesource.com/news/spec/spec_article.asp?section=5&Prod=2&id=25382">plan</a> to create bike corridors to connect urban, suburban, and rural areas in the US has been approved by highway and transportation officials. The network of more than 50,000 miles of routes along roads and trails would be the largest bike network in the world and is expected to increase the number of non-motorized trips in the US. Maybe $4-a-gallon gas wasn't such a bad thing... at least it got people thinking about bikes again!
